TICKETS NOW ON SALE IN BRIGG FOR WW2 MEMORIAL EVENT

FROM NORTH LINCOLNSHIRE COUNCIL

Northern Lincolnshire Aviation Heritage has organised a talk by Squadron Leader, Andrew Milikin of the Battle of Britain Memorial Flight, and a special exhibition commemorating the Spitfire flight of Margaret Horton and the history of Hibaldstow Airfield during World War Two. 
On Friday 13 February at Hibaldstow Airfield, Squadron Leader Andrew Milikin of the Battle of Britain Memorial Flight will give an insightful talk. It will be at the new SkyDive Clubhouse starting at 7pm. Andrew will explore the Spitfire AB910 and the work of the flight. He will be happy to answer any questions you may have.

A special exhibition will be unveiled on Saturday 14 February at Hibaldstow Airfield at 10am. This is to commemorate the 70th anniversary of the Spitfire flight of Margaret Horton and the story of the airfield in World War Two. Food will be available to buy throughout the day. 
The exhibition will be open to the public at the SkyDive Clubhouse. It is free admission and will be open from 10am to 4pm. This exhibition is open for one day only.
In May 2012 the Northern Lincolnshire Aviation Heritage Project was launched covering eight airfields in northern parts of Lincolnshire. The Project tells the story of these World War Two airfields and the part they played during the war years. 
Now three years on the project has continued to develop and is holding its fourth talk on aviation relation subjects.
